Detailed Comparison

MetricEducational support assistantsFood Preparation and Hospitality TradesDifference
Median Annual£20,726£27,509-£6,783
Mean Annual£20,298£26,987-£6,689
Monthly£1,727£2,292-£565
Weekly£399£529-£130
Hourly£9.96£13.23-£3.27

Salary Range Comparison

PercentileEducational support assistantsFood Preparation and Hospitality Trades
10th (Entry)£8,417£11,589
25th£15,372£19,046
50th (Median)£20,726£27,509
75th£25,140£33,797
90th (Senior)£29,701£40,638
